Parameter

Description

PVID

The VLAN ID assigned to untagged frames
received on this port. Use the PVID to assign
ports to the same untagged VLAN.

Acceptable Frame
Type

1

1. 1: This control does not affect VLAN independent BPDU frames, such as GVRP or STP.

However, it does affect VLAN dependent BPDU frames, such as GMRP.

This switch accepts “All" frame types, including
VLAN tagged or VLAN untagged frames. Note
that all VLAN untagged frames received on this
port are assigned to the PVID for this port.

Ingress Filtering

1

If set to "True," incoming frames for VLANs which
do not include this port in their member set will
be discarded at the inbound port.

GVRP Status

Enables or disables GVRP for this port. When
disabled, any GVRP packets received on this port
will be discarded and no GVRP registrations will
be propagated from other ports.
Note that GVRP must be enabled for the switch
before this setting can take effect. (See Device
Control Menu / Extended Bridge Configuration.)

GVRP Failed
Registrations

The total number of failed GVRP registrations, for
any reason, on this port.

GVRP Last PDU
Origin

The Source MAC Address of the last GVRP
message received on this port.
